Vertus announces release of Fluid Mask 3
July 18, 2007 - 09:56 PDT
Vertus today announced the official launch of its Fluid Mask 3 masking software. Previously available only as a public beta in Windows, the new version is available for Windows XP & Vista and Intel and Mac OS X 10.3.9 or later, priced at £159. New features in version 3 include: new blending and loading capabilities; new “Save Settings” option enables users to easily recall edge detection, blending, and resolution options from previous sessions; a new “Patch” system allows users to make changes affecting a selected localized region without affecting the rest of the image; and more. Fluid Mask 3 will continue to function as a plug-in for Photoshop CS2, CS3 & Elements; and for the first time will also work in stand alone mode for image formats that accept transitions to transparency in 8 bit RGB color.
